[GNC-dev] Gnucash built from git doesn't start

Geert Janssens geert.gnucash at kobaltwit.be
Wed Oct 23 06:23:45 EDT 2019


Op woensdag 23 oktober 2019 11:56:03 CEST schreef Lothar Paltins:
> Am 23.10.19 um 06:14 schrieb John Ralls:
> > That function does search, using the path set in $GNC_MODULE_PATH, and
> > cmake writes that into <prefix>/etc/gnucash/environment. But if you
> > specify <prefix> to be /opt/... or /usr/... in which case the <prefix>
> > part is dropped and it goes to /etc/opt or just /etc respectively (see
> > https://cmake.org/cmake/help/latest/module/GNUInstallDirs.html). The
> > defect in GnuCash's code is that it doesn't trap that SYSCONFDIR
> > adjustment so it doesn't load the environment file, doesn't set
> > GNC_MODULE_PATH, and so can't find the modules.
> I think there are two issues. The environment file should be installed
> to the directory /etc/opt/gnucash/ and not to /etc/opt/gnucash/gnucash/.
> And gnucash should know, where it's installed and load it from there.
> 
That's reasonable.

I'm curious, if you move the file to /etc/opt/gnucash, will gnucash then find 
it ?

Regards,

Geert




More information about the gnucash-devel mailing list